League leaders Manchester City survived with ten-men at Anfield in an exhilarating match against Liverpool, in the Premier League.

Substitute Mario Balotelli saw two yellow cards, within 18 minutes after coming on, both for needless fouls and was sent off in the 83rd minute, leaving City to fend off a Liverpool side who sensed the opportunity to grab all three points off City for the first time this season.

The first goal of the game came just past the hour mark, when Vincent Kompany inadvertently glanced a corner, off his shoulder, and into goal. City's lead last all of two minutes though, after Charlie Adam's shot was turned into his own net by Joleon Lescott.

If the first half was exciting, the second was even more so. Goal-mouth action more than made up for a goalless second half, with both sides having good chances. After Balotelli was sent off, Joe Hart was City's hero, making a string of incredible saves to deny Liverpool the win.
